[Freeswitch-users] mod_fax receives fax to file but logs error msg

Robert Hadley robert.hadley at teotech.com
Tue Feb 16 17:01:45 PST 2010


I have been playing around with mod_fax and can successfully receive a fax
to file.  However, while doing so mod_fax is logging an error message.  Does
anybody know what this error means?

 

Dialplan: OpenZAP/2:1/1011 parsing [default->REH_test_fax_receive]
continue=false

Dialplan: OpenZAP/2:1/1011 Regex (PASS) [REH_test_fax_receive]
destination_number(1011) =~ /^1011$/ break=on-false

Dialplan: OpenZAP/2:1/1011 Action disable_ec()

Dialplan: OpenZAP/2:1/1011 Action answer()

Dialplan: OpenZAP/2:1/1011 Action playback(silence_stream://2000)

Dialplan: OpenZAP/2:1/1011 Action rxfax(/tmp/rxfax.tif)

Dialplan: OpenZAP/2:1/1011 Action hangup()

2010-02-16 16:27:08.542746 [DEBUG] switch_core_state_machine.c:122
(OpenZAP/2:1/1011) State Change CS_ROUTING -> CS_EXECUTE

2010-02-16 16:27:08.542746 [DEBUG] switch_core_session.c:1019 Send signal
OpenZAP/2:1/1011 [BREAK]

2010-02-16 16:27:08.542746 [DEBUG] switch_core_state_machine.c:341
(OpenZAP/2:1/1011) State ROUTING going to sleep

2010-02-16 16:27:08.542746 [DEBUG] switch_core_state_machine.c:314
(OpenZAP/2:1/1011) Running State Change CS_EXECUTE

2010-02-16 16:27:08.542746 [DEBUG] switch_core_state_machine.c:348
(OpenZAP/2:1/1011) State EXECUTE

2010-02-16 16:27:08.542746 [DEBUG] mod_openzap.c:434 OpenZAP/2:1/1011
CHANNEL EXECUTE

2010-02-16 16:27:08.542746 [DEBUG] switch_core_state_machine.c:159
OpenZAP/2:1/1011 Standard EXECUTE

2010-02-16 16:27:08.542746 [DEBUG] switch_core_session.c:1521 Application
disable_ec Requires media! pre_answering channel OpenZAP/2:1/1011

2010-02-16 16:27:08.542746 [DEBUG] switch_core_session.c:1523
OpenZAP/2:1/1011 receive message [PROGRESS]

2010-02-16 16:27:08.542746 [DEBUG] mod_openzap.c:960 Changing state on 2:1
from IDLE to UP

2010-02-16 16:27:08.542746 [NOTICE] mod_openzap.c:961 Channel
[OpenZAP/2:1/1011] has been answered

2010-02-16 16:27:08.542746 [DEBUG] switch_channel.c:182 OpenZAP/2:1/1011
receive message [AUDIO_SYNC]

2010-02-16 16:27:08.542746 [DEBUG] switch_core_session.c:634 Send signal
OpenZAP/2:1/1011 [BREAK]

EXECUTE OpenZAP/2:1/1011 disable_ec()

2010-02-16 16:27:08.542746 [INFO] mod_openzap.c:2951 Echo Canceller Disabled

EXECUTE OpenZAP/2:1/1011 answer()

EXECUTE OpenZAP/2:1/1011 playback(silence_stream://2000)

2010-02-16 16:27:08.542746 [DEBUG] switch_ivr_play_say.c:1162 Codec
Activated L16 at 8000hz 1 channels 20ms

2010-02-16 16:27:08.542746 [DEBUG] switch_core_io.c:652 OpenZAP/2:1/1011
receive message [TRANSCODING_NECESSARY]

2010-02-16 16:27:08.562747 [DEBUG] ozmod_analog.c:450 Executing state
handler on 2:1 for UP

2010-02-16 16:27:08.562747 [DEBUG] mod_openzap.c:1463 got FXS sig [UP]

2010-02-16 16:27:10.522277 [DEBUG] switch_ivr_play_say.c:1454 done playing
file

EXECUTE OpenZAP/2:1/1011 rxfax(/tmp/rxfax.tif)

2010-02-16 16:27:10.522277 [DEBUG] mod_fax.c:591 Raw read codec activation
Success L16 20000

2010-02-16 16:27:10.522277 [DEBUG] switch_core_codec.c:112 OpenZAP/2:1/1011
Push codec L16:10

2010-02-16 16:27:10.522277 [DEBUG] mod_fax.c:607 Raw write codec activation
Success L16

2010-02-16 16:27:10.522277 [DEBUG] switch_channel.c:182 OpenZAP/2:1/1011
receive message [AUDIO_SYNC]

2010-02-16 16:27:10.542275 [DEBUG] switch_core_io.c:234 OpenZAP/2:1/1011
receive message [TRANSCODING_NECESSARY]

2010-02-16 16:28:14.982013 [DEBUG] ozmod_analog.c:788 EVENT [ONHOOK][2:1]
STATE [UP]

2010-02-16 16:28:14.982013 [DEBUG] ozmod_analog.c:824 Changing state on 2:1
from UP to DOWN

2010-02-16 16:28:14.992014 [DEBUG] ozmod_analog.c:450 Executing state
handler on 2:1 for DOWN

2010-02-16 16:28:14.992014 [DEBUG] mod_openzap.c:1463 got FXS sig [STOP]

2010-02-16 16:28:14.992014 [NOTICE] mod_openzap.c:1554 Hangup
OpenZAP/2:1/1011 [CS_EXECUTE] [NORMAL_CLEARING]

2010-02-16 16:28:14.992014 [DEBUG] switch_channel.c:1976 Send signal
OpenZAP/2:1/1011 [KILL]

2010-02-16 16:28:15.002011 [ERR] mod_fax.c:666 Cannot write frame [datalen:
320, samples: 160]

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:167
============================================================================
==

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:174 Fax successfully received.

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:185 Remote station id: 206 742
3831

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:186 Local station id:  SpanDSP
Fax Ident

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:187 Pages transferred: 1

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:189 Total fax pages:   1

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:190 Image resolution:
8031x3850

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:191 Transfer Rate:     9600

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:193 ECM status         off

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:194 remote country:

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:195 remote vendor:

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:196 remote model:

2010-02-16 16:28:15.002011 [DEBUG] mod_fax.c:198
============================================================================
==

 

I traced the error message as coming from switch_core_session_write_frame in
src/switch_core_io.c which returns SWITCH_STATUS_FALSE.

 

Thanks for any information,

Robert

 

 

 

-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.freeswitch.org/pipermail/freeswitch-users/attachments/20100216/5d51c234/attachment-0002.html 


More information about the FreeSWITCH-users mailing list